1 Vocabulary Lesson 7 Mrs. Smith’s English 9 class

2 Cope To deal with; to handle problems or difficulties To deal with; to handle problems or difficulties

3 Culmination The peak; the highest point; the climax The peak; the highest point; the climax

4 Cumbersome Clumsy; unwieldy; hard to move Clumsy; unwieldy; hard to move

5 Credentials Written evidence showing that a person has a right to a certain position or authority Written evidence showing that a person has a right to a certain position or authority

6 Cynic A person that believes that people only act from selfish motives; a scornful person A person that believes that people only act from selfish motives; a scornful person

7 Defile To make filthy or dirty; to corrupt To make filthy or dirty; to corrupt

8 Defraud To take away or deprive of a right To take away or deprive of a right

9 Deficient Lacking some essential quality; defective; incomplete Lacking some essential quality; defective; incomplete

10 Demoralize To undermine the confidence or morale of a person or group; to dishearten To undermine the confidence or morale of a person or group; to dishearten

11 Denote To be a sign of; to indicate; to signify; to mean explicitly To be a sign of; to indicate; to signify; to mean explicitly
